Reformatting the hard drive of South African education for the knowledge economy

Jason Davis

Perspectives of Innovations, Economics and Business (PIEB), 2009, vol. 03, 3

Abstract: South African education system needs reformatting in order to produce employable graduates. By introducing educational gaming into the formal learning programmes, the nature and quality of learning can be enhanced to create the innovative professionals need for the new knowledge economy.
